Output fd170808a7eb9ee693f2009c9c718ea5518c9756c8a30da583a2ef6f59000cb6:4

value
30630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c66958c202081ac244a5d71aebbd7672166b9a5 OP_EQUAL
address
3D2nc1AwcDPkxeeKTvSuEkX3w7gDhKUuM8
transaction
fd170808a7eb9ee693f2009c9c718ea5518c9756c8a30da583a2ef6f59000cb6
spent
true